针式打印机的具体工作原理

针式打印机的具体工作原理

  针式打印机是依靠打印针击打所形成色点的组合来实现规定字符和汉字打印的。在打印方式上,针式打印机均采用字符打印和位图像两种打印方式,其中字符打印方式是按照计算机主机传送来的打印字符(ASCⅡ码形式)。

  针式打印机的具体工作原理

  由打印机自己从所带的点阵字符库中取出对应字符的点阵数据(打印数据)经字型变换(如果需要的话)处理后,送往打印针驱动电路进行打印;而位图像打印方式则是由计算机进行要打印数据的生成,并将生成的数据送往打印机,打印机不需要进行打印数据的处理,可以直接将其打印出来;在位图像方式下,计算机生成的打印数据可以是一幅图像或图形,也可以是汉字。

  从针式打印机对打印数据的处理方式上来分类,可将打印机分为西文打印机和中文打印机两类。它们之间的区别在于西文打印机内部仅带有西文字符点阵字库,在打印西文时采用的是字符打印方式,而打印汉字时则需采用位图像打印方式;而中文打印机由于内部带有西文和汉字点阵字符库,所以不论是打印西文字符还是打印汉字,均采用的是字符打印方式。

  当然,在打印图像或图形时,两种打印机都采用位图打印方式。打印过程的实现实际上是一个较为复杂的数据处理过程,在原理上可如下所述:

  1、接收计算机主机数据

  在一般情况下,打印机按照其输入数据缓冲区的容量接收来自计算机主机的数据,其数据类型有三种:

  (1)ASCⅡ码形式的字符数据,其中西文字符和某些图形符号为一字节数据;而中文字符为二字节数据,通常称为汉字内码。

  (2)ASCⅡ码形式的打印命令代码,由其规定了要打印字符的形式(如大小、粗细、旋转、修饰等)和打印机执行的动作(如回车、换行、换页等)。

  (3)位图像数据(一般为单字节的十六进制数据组)。在接收数据阶段,打印机中的微处理器或单片机要控制接口电路实现与计算机的通信,并将接收的数据按其性质区分开来,供下面的数据处理阶段使用。

  2、数据处理

  在该阶段打印机要根据已得到的数据进行相应的数据处理。首先要对打印命令进行处理,确定每行要打印字符或打印列的数量,然后从输入数据缓冲区中取出相同数量的字符数据或位图像数据进行有关点阵数据的处理,即通常所说的按行处理,所有的数据处理过程都是在中间数据缓冲区中进行的。

  当一行打印数据处理完成时或在这一行数据的某个位置上出现表示回车的命令时,便将这一行打印数据送往打印缓冲区,执行有关打印控制的程序,将其打印出来。

  3、打印控制

  当打印数据准备好以后,控制程序要根据打印质量的要求(如草稿打印、信函打印、倍密度打印等)来确定字车步进电机的运行步频,并根据选定的运行步频进行字车驱动控制。由于打印头击打频率(出针频率)是固定的,因此打印密度是随着字车运行速度而变化的。

  字车速度慢,打印点的密度就大,打印质量也就高;反之,字车速度快,打印点的密度小,打印质量就降低。所以,通常情况下,为了便于用户选择合适的打印质量,在使用说明书上均列出各种打印字符或图像的打印范例。当一行打印数据打印完成后,控制程序就转入输纸控制中。

  4、输纸控制

  输纸控制的目的是为了满足打印的需要,如字型较大的'字符或汉字需要两次或两次以上的打印才能完成,为了使其上下很好地对应衔接,应控制打印纸微量走纸;如果需要打印下一行字符,则要按照规定的换行间距进行输纸。究竟每次输纸量是多少,要由微处理器或单片机根据处理后的打印数据控制输纸步进电机转动的步数来决定。

  5、状态检测和处理

  状态检测分为加电开机自检和打印中的状态检测,如果自检不能通过,则进行相应的报警处理。

  而在打印过程中,当一行打印完成后,在下一行打印开始前要进行打印机的状态检测,主要包括打印头当前位置的检测、缺纸检测、打印头过热检测等以及是否通过控制面板给出了脱机命令和其它的操作命令。在上述检测和处理结束后,才能进入下一行打印数据的处理过程。

  

  条码打印机和针式打印机的工作原理区别

  针式打印机是通过打印头中的24根针击打复写纸,从而形成字体,在使用中,用户可以根据需求来选择多联纸张,一般常用的多联纸有2联、3联、4联纸,其中也有使用6联的打印机纸。

  条码打印机简称条码机,也称为标签打印机和标签机。是一种以不干胶标签、PET标签、吊牌、水洗布等为打印介质,能够大量快速打印条形码(包括流水号)、文字、符号、图片的专业打印设备。

  条码打印机和针式打印机属于两款不同的打印机,不仅支持的标签纸有些许区别,二者的工作原理也不同,下面就来详细的看下条码打印机和针式打印机的工作原理对比。

  针式打印机工作原理:打印机本身就是一个微型计算机系统,全机的工作都由CPU控制。它的控制程序存放在ROM中,使CPU开机就可以工作。CPU可以接收面板的各种控制指令,也可以接收来自主机的指令,并对各种指令进行解释执行。这些连接都是通过计算机的接口完成的。一般针打有两种工作方式,文本方式(Text Mode)和位映像方式(Bit Image Print Mode)。

  条码打印机工作原理:有热敏打印与热转印两种方式。热敏打印方式是利用热敏打印头对打印表面加热,热转印是通过加热色带,在多种材料上打印出耐用、持久的图案。热敏打印不使用色带,而是直接在标签材料上打印图案。

  热敏打印与热转印是最佳的条形码打印技术,因为它们可以简便应用在多种黏性标签材料上,并以出色的边缘定义打印出准确、高品质的条形码二维码图案。

  条码打印机的工作原理和针式打印机的工作原理是完全不同,各有各的优势,而且无论是条码打印机还是针式打印机都可以利用中琅条码打印软件设计打印各种各样的条码二维码标签。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 yyfangchan@163.com (举报时请带上具体的网址) 举报,一经查实,本站将立刻删除